Since the UK singles chart began in 1952, only 179 singles have sold more than 1 million copies. In this series, Lindsay McElhone introduces you to some of these. Some you might expect, and others will surprise you. Join Lindsay every friday evening from 6pm, as she plays a selection of these million selling singles.

Presented by David Southway, every Saturday David brings you two hours of the best soul music. He won't just be playing the music though, he'll provide the background to the songs and the artists. You'll hear Lost Motown songs, Unsung soul heroes, token reggae as well as what we call Soul, and Motown royalty. David says, the idea for Soul Vaults show was brought about after discussion with many people who were intrigued by the origins of ‘Old Soul’ and more importantly the lack of information about what is after all a key part of our musical heritage.
